该项目研究了比尔德莫尔冰川地区的南极植物化石,以了解二叠纪至侏罗纪早期的种子植物演化和古气候。这些样本在细胞和组织的精细保存方面是独一无二的,并可能导致对现存和灭绝植物的起源和进化的新见解。此外,这些化石植物适应了那个时期更温暖、更富二氧化碳的世界,可能有助于预测未来植物将如何进化。这项工作的更广泛影响包括对女研究生的指导计划;通过在堪萨斯大学博物馆举办的公共古植物学讲习班向各级学生宣传;以及培训职前K12教师。

This project studies Antarctic fossil plants from the Beardmore Glacier area to understand seed plant evolution and paleoclimate in the Permian to Early Jurassic periods. These samples are unique in the exquisite preservation of cells and tissues, and may lead to new insights into the origin and evolution of both existing and extinct plants. As well, these fossil plants were adapted to a warmer, more CO2 rich world of the period, and may help predict how plants will evolve in the future. The broader impacts of this work include mentoring plans for women graduate students; outreach to students at all levels through public paleobotany workshops at the Kansas University Museum; and training of preservice K12 teachers.
